And guys, here's a cool story of how Keith Andy cues came about, once young japanese cue maker Jun was really determined to learn the art of cuemaking knew he need to go to the states where all the greatest cuemakers r found in order to learn the craft .
Finally he decided to learn his craft from 2 great cuemakers who were willing to take him as an apprentice , they were both well knowm to be really nice guys none other than Keith Josey of savannah and Andy Gilbert.
Thus, he combined the best part of both cuemakers's art and branded hus custom cue Keith Andy after them as a form of tribute.
A couple top pros like lo li wen of japan ( taiwanese born ) used em and rodney morris used to be sponsored by him if im not wrong.
